
Teddy Blueger, playing for the Vancouver Canucks, recorded 1 goal and 1 point with 2 shots on goal in 15 minutes of ice time against the Chicago Blackhawks on March 6, 2026.
Blueger's performance against the Blackhawks highlights his ability to convert shots into goals, as he scored on half of his shots taken. Furthermore, his 15 minutes on the ice indicates a solid presence in the lineup for the Canucks.
In addition, Blueger's contribution in terms of scoring is essential given his position as a center, which often involves a balance between offensive production and defensive responsibilities. Therefore, his goal and point tally in this game reflect his role in driving the team's offense during his shifts.
